Deleted articles cannot be recovered. Draft of this article would be also deleted. Are you sure you want to delete this article?
![git rmせずに普通にrmしちゃったファイルたちと一括でgit rmする - Qiita](https://cdn-ak-scissors.b.st-hatena.com/image/square/95cd756419d64576d7dfd8dc3e28bf7719c39352/height=288;version=1;width=512/https%3A%2F%2Fqiita-user-contents.imgix.net%2Fhttps%253A%252F%252Fcdn.qiita.com%252Fassets%252Fpublic%252Farticle-ogp-background-412672c5f0600ab9a64263b751f1bc81.png%3Fixlib%3Drb-4.0.0%26w%3D1200%26mark64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Z3PTk3MiZoPTM3OCZ0eHQ9Z2l0JTIwcm0lRTMlODElOUIlRTMlODElOUElRTMlODElQUIlRTYlOTklQUUlRTklODAlOUElRTMlODElQUJybSVFMyU4MSU5NyVFMyU4MSVBMSVFMyU4MiU4MyVFMyU4MSVBMyVFMyU4MSU5RiVFMyU4MyU5NSVFMyU4MiVBMSVFMyU4MiVBNCVFMyU4MyVBQiVFMyU4MSU5RiVFMyU4MSVBMSVFMyU4MSVBOCVFNCVCOCU4MCVFNiU4QiVBQyVFMyU4MSVBN2dpdCUyMHJtJUUzJTgxJTk5JUUzJTgyJThCJnR4dC1hbGlnbj1sZWZ0JTJDdG9wJnR4dC1jb2xvcj0lMjMxRTIxMjEmdHh0LWZvbnQ9SGlyYWdpbm8lMjBTYW5zJTIwVzYmdHh0LXNpemU9NTYmcz04YzljN2E5NDE4MjE0YWM0ODk1ODhjOWYzOGZiY2U5OA%26mark-x%3D142%26mark-y%3D57%26blend64%3DaHR0cHM6Ly9xaWl0YS11c2VyLWNvbnRlbnRzLmltZ2l4Lm5ldC9-dGV4dD9peGxpYj1yYi00LjAuMCZoPTc2Jnc9NzcwJnR4dD0lNDBzaGltMG11cmEmdHh0LWNvbG9yPSUyMzFFMjEyMSZ0eHQtZm9udD1IaXJhZ2lubyUyMFNhbnMlMjBXNiZ0eHQtc2l6ZT0zNiZ0eHQtYWxpZ249bGVmdCUyQ3RvcCZzPTAzMDBiMDQxNmNhOWQ2ODMzYzIyMGI5NTBiM2JjNmU2%26blend-x%3D142%26blend-y%3D436%26blend-mode%3Dnormal%26txt64%3DaW4gUmVwcm_moKrlvI_kvJrnpL4%26txt-width%3D770%26txt-clip%3Dend%252Cellipsis%26txt-color%3D%25231E2121%26txt-font%3DHiragino%2520Sans%2520W6%26txt-size%3D36%26txt-x%3D156%26txt-y%3D536%26s%3Dad0798a1d52221b72a2cf5665be2ad48)
githubにpushしてからcommitが間違っていたことに気付きました。以下のようにすると取り消すことができます。 【注意】commitだけでなく変更も失われます。ローカルのソースツリーは残された最後のcommitに戻されます。変更を保存したい場合は使わないでください。コミットログの修正には git commit --amend を使用してください。 git rebase -i HEAD~2 ← エディタが開くので二行目を削除して保存する git push origin +master以下を参考にしました。 How can I remove a commit on github? id:okmount:20091021 古いコミットを書き換える: 歴史修正主義者のための git rebase -i 入門 githubだけ githubだけを取り消すには別の方法もあります。ローカルは同期
最近、嫁が語尾に「むら」を付けたがるのでなんだか伝染ってしまいました... ...というのは余計な情報ですが、今回紹介するのは git-commit-mode という Emacs のモードです。Git のコミット編集画面をカラー表示してくれます。僕は結構お気に入りなのですが、自分の周りであまり知られていなかったので書きます。どや顔はしていません。 *ビフォー&アフター さて、Git のコミットメッセージを書くときは下のような地味ーな感じになると思います。 それが git-commit-mode を導入すると次のようになります。 なんということでしょう!見事に彩られました。...というわけで本題に入ります。 *git-commit-mode の入手と設定 git-commit-mode は、Emacs のモードのひとつですが、標準では入っていません。下記からダウンロードできます。 -http
Frontrend Vol.6 powered by CyberAgent, Inc. http://frontrend.doorkeeper.jp/events/6907 で発表したプレゼン資料です。 こういう資料に対する投げ銭的なのがどうなるのか気になっていたので、もしよろしければ・・・!15円からできるソーシャルカンパサービスだそうですm(_ _)m http://kampa.me/t/dev
前回の記事でGitHubとJenkinsを用いた自動デプロイ環境の概要をご説明しました。 GitHubやJenkinsと連携した開発環境作成でのrsyncとの出会い 今回は、その環境を実現するための設定手順を書いて行きたいと思います。 大きく4つの手順があります。 Jenkinsのインストール Apacheの設定 JenkinsとGitHubの連携 自動デプロイ設定 開発環境 ・CentOS 6.2 ・Apache がインストール済み Jenkinsのインストール まずは、Jenkinsのインストール 通常ならば、運用するサーバとJenkinsが動いているサーバを分けるべきですが、サーバコストの都合などで今回は同一サーバ上で動かすことにします。 ApacheサーバとJenkinsサーバが同じport80で待つことはできないので、jenkinsをport:8080で動かすことにします。 また
1) Gitlab was chosen as an alternative to GitHub Enterprise due to its web UI, pull request functionality, and the fact that it could be maintained by GREE Tech's 80 Ruby engineers. 2) The company transitioned from Subversion to Gitlab by using git-svn to allow cross commits between the two systems during a period of combined use. 3) The speaker felt pull requests promoted a better development cul
資料を要約しながら、自分の感想も入れてみる。 SVN主導の開発で抱えていた問題。 「pull request主導のチケット駆動開発したい。svnには障壁が多い。」 trunk, staging, releaseの3つのメインブランチ戦略。 (僕もSVNでこのブランチ管理の経験はある。 きちんとソース管理はされているが、マージが手作業な場合、ライブラリアンの負荷が途方もなく大きい。 どのリビジョンをリリースするのかというExcel申請書が大量に届いて、それを見ながら手作業でマージしてビルドする。) SVNはマージやブランチを切るコストが大きすぎる。 (trunkから派生したブランチとtrunkの間のマージはまだ楽だが、ブランチ間同士のマージはまだまだ厳しい。) 理想は、GitによるPullRequest主導のチケット駆動開発。 (チケットにソースの修正理由や発端、経緯が記載されている、ないし
前回:Gitのセットアップ 前回、GitHubを使うためのセットアップをしていきました。 今回はGitとGitHubを学んでいきます。 (さらに次回はhomebrewをforkしていきます) 注意: Gitを知らない人がいきなりGitHubを触ったときのメモなので、間違っているところがあるかもしれません。 CVSやSubversion等のバージョン管理ツールの知識がある前提で書いています。 あくまでメモなので説明が至らないところが多々あります。ざっと読み流して、Gitを実際に触ってから読み返したほうが分かりやすいと思います。 目次 1. Gitの構成 1.1 リポジトリ 1.1.1 blobオブジェクト 1.1.2 treeオブジェクト 1.1.3 commitオブジェクト 1.1.4 tagオブジェクト 1.2 ステージングエリア 1.3 作業ツリー 2. リモートリポジトリとローカルリ
こんにちわ。債務者ことゆろよろです。家買いました。 さて、最近こんなまとめが話題になりました。自分もコメントしましたが、すごい情報量になってます。 これ知らないプログラマって損してんなって思う汎用的なツール #JavaScript #PHP #Ruby #Python #HTML - Qiita 【まとめ】これ知らないプログラマって損してんなって思う汎用的なツール 100超 #PHP #JavaScript #Python #Ruby #HTML - Qiita で、自分のコメントにも書いたのだけど、基本的に仕事はターミナルでssh接続して、Vimでコード書いてるので、この辺の環境構築についてまとめてみた。最近Terminal.appからiTerm2に移行して、screenからtmuxに乗り換えたので、その辺も含めて導入方法を書いておく。 手元の端末はMBPでOSX Lionだけど、ほぼ同
って書いて bundle update spring を実行してね。 参考: https://github.com/jonleighton/spring/issues/143#issuecomment-17984728 みたいなことがある。だいたいの場合はこれでいいんだけど、ここで引用しているspringの場合、これで直るのは bundle exec spring だけで、 bundle exec 無しだと実行できない。(僕の勘違いかも知れないので、正しいやり方を知っている人は是非コメントで教えてください。) 我慢して古いバージョンをRubygemsから引っ張ってきてインストールしてもいいんだけど、やっぱりbundlerでインストールしてあるのと同じバージョンにしたい。 で、gemコマンドにはgitリポジトリを指定して直接インストールする機能が無いので、こういう場面ではspecific_i
FINDJOB! 終了のお知らせ 2023年9月29日にFINDJOB!を終了いたしました。 これまでFINDJOB!をご利用いただいた企業様、求職者様、様々なご関係者様。 大変長らくFINDJOB!をご愛顧いただき、誠にありがとうございました。 IT/Web系の仕事や求人がまだ広く普及していない頃にFind Job!をリリースしてから 約26年間、多くの方々に支えていただき、運営を続けてまいりました。 転職成功のお声、採用成功のお声など、嬉しい言葉もたくさんいただきました。 またFINDJOB!経由で入社された方が人事担当になり、 FINDJOB!を通じて、新たな人材に出会うことができたなど、 たくさんのご縁をつくることができたのではないかと思っております。 2023年9月29日をもって、FINDJOB!はその歴史の幕を下ろすこととなりましたが、 今後も、IT/Web業界やクリエイティブ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く